Night-shift staff: Floor 4 of the Tellhaven Building opens this week. After 21:00, access is via the rear stairwell only; the lifts are locked out overnight during the settling period. Complete a walk-through of the new floor once per shift and log it. The stairwell keypad accepts the code below.

badge for yahop-fawep: bdg-XBKXI-68071

### Changelog — Fernstack Snapshot Runner 2.8

Heads up, support folks: we changed the default snapshot settings. Stale snapshots now fail the build instead of warning, and the diff output is trimmed to keep logs readable. If customers complain about suddenly-red pipelines, this is probably why — point them at the migration note. The new defaults shipping with 2.8 are listed here.

service settings:
ralael:
  pin: 7453
  tenant: zorath
  seal: seal_087806e4
  metrics_host: metrics.ralael.paliqworks.example
  standby_team: fraath
  escalation: praok-istiel
  nonce: 10e083

Runbook: Textsniff account recovery. New folks: Textsniff is our encoding-detection service for uploaded text files (it's the thing guessing UTF-8 vs. legacy codepages). If the service account gets locked — usually after a bad cert rotation — don't panic. Re-enroll via the admin console, confirm the detection workers reconnect, then unseal the credentials store with the recovery passphrase below.

strongbox words: raldor-eliir-lamael

## Spoolmite Service — Basics

Spoolmite is our printer-spooler microservice. It accepts render jobs from Pagefall clients, queues them in Redqueue, and dispatches to floor printers at the Tarnwick office. Restarting the service is safe: queued jobs persist and resume automatically. Health checks live at `/spool/healthz`; a yellow state means the dispatcher is retrying a stuck printer, not a code fault. For local testing, point your client at the staging spooler and authenticate with the key below.

API key for yagag-fawif: zpat4_Gful